Shipping an SUV or truck from Wisconsin to Idaho

Since vehicles like SUV, trucks, and vans are larger and heavier, it’s a bit more expensive to ship them than a sedan. How much more?

If you’re shipping a larger vehicle from Wisconsin to Idaho you should expect to pay between $1,729 and $2,645.

Factors that affect the price of shipping a car from Wisconsin to Idaho

When transporting your vehicle from the Badger State to the Gem State, these factors will influence your final price:

  • Type of transport: Options like open, enclosed, or top-loaded transport cater to different needs. Open carriers are cost-effective, while enclosed transport provides added protection for luxury or classic cars. If you’re not sure, check out our guide comparing open vs. enclosed car shipping.
  • Vehicle size and type: The dimensions and weight of your vehicle directly affect shipping costs. The larger and heavier your vehicle, the more it will cost to ship your car to Idaho.
  • Distance and route: The journey from Wisconsin to Idaho spans approximately 1,611 miles, influencing fuel and labor costs. The longer the distance, the bigger the price tag.
  • Time of the year: Seasonal demand impacts the price of getting your car out of Wisconsin, with summer and winter holidays often seeing a spike due to increased moving and travel activity.
  • Fuel prices: Fluctuating fuel prices can significantly affect transport costs. This is an important consideration given the distance between Wisconsin and Idaho and the varying gas prices across the country.
  • Delivery expectations: Because it’ll make their job easier, your auto shipper may give you a pricing discount if you’re flexible on delivery dates. That being said, getting your car from Wisconsin to Idaho should take between 3 and 9 days. Expedited services are available but come at a higher cost.

What else should you know about shipping a car from Wisconsin to Idaho?

  • Car insurance requirements: Idaho's minimum insurance mandates include $25,000 for bodily injury per person, $50,000 for bodily injury per accident, and $15,000 for property damage per accident.
  • Vehicle inspection: In Idaho, all vehicles in Ada and Canyon Counties are required to pass an emissions test every two years. Additionally, out-of-state vehicle registrations must go through a one-time Vehicle Identification Number (VIN) inspection.
  • Driver’s license: If you're moving to Idaho with an out-of-state driver's license, you must transfer it to an Idaho license within 90 days. If you have a Commercial Driver's License (CDL), the transfer must be completed within 30 days.
  • Additional taxes: New residents in Idaho must register their out-of-state vehicle with the Idaho DMV within 90 days of moving. Note that if you bought the vehicle prior to moving, you may owe a use tax.

FAQ

Does someone have to be present when picking up my car in Wisconsin and when dropping off my car in Idaho?

Most companies will require someone that is at least 18 years old to be present when picking up your car in Wisconsin and when dropping it off in Idaho.

Do you need car insurance when shipping your car from Wisconsin to Idaho?

If you’re not driving the vehicle from Wisconsin to Idaho, you aren't required to have typical car insurance. Your car hauler should have adequate insurance if an accident happened on the drive to Idaho, which you should verify before loading your car in Wisconsin.

How long does it take to ship a car from Wisconsin to Idaho?

Car shipping companies can travel about 500 miles per day. The trip from Wisconsin to Idaho is about 1611 miles, and that’s as fast as about 4 days. However, most car transport companies will take 3-9 days to travel from Wisconsin to Idaho.

If I have a driver’s license in Wisconsin, will I need one in Idaho?

If you're moving to Idaho with an out-of-state driver's license, you must transfer it to an Idaho license within 90 days. If you have a Commercial Driver's License (CDL), the transfer must be completed within 30 days.
